Updated announcement on GeoBase Initiative page, to replace "New LiDAR-derived data available on GEO.ca...":

117,000 square kilometers added to the GeoAI Data Series! Explore data depicting roads, forested areas, hydrography and building footprints extracted from aerial photography provided by the Province of New Brunswick. With this latest update, the GeoAI Data Series now covers 170,000 square kilometers across Canada.
